OaklandRedevelopmentAgencyAndCityCouncil | 2008-09-16 | Concurrent Meeting of the Oakland Meeting Minutes September 16, 2008 Redevelopment Agency / City Council 19 Subject: Rescinding Ordinance No. 12818 C.M.S. Plastic Bag Ban From: Public Works Agency Recommendation: Adopt An Ordinance Rescinding Ordinance No. 12818 C.M.S., Which Banned The Use Of (Non-Biodegradable Plastic Carry-Out Bags At Point Of Sale By Certain Retail Establishments 07-1597 Play Video A motion was made by Councilmember Brooks, seconded by Councilmember Quan, that this matter be Approved on Introduction for Final Passage to the *Special Concurrent Meeting of the Oakland Redevelopment Agency/City Council, due back on October 7, 2008. The motion carried by the following vote: Votes: ORAICouncilmember Absent: 1 - Councilmember Brunner ORAICouncilmember Ayes: 7 - Councilmember Brooks, Member Chang, Councilmember Kernighan, Councilmember Nadel, Councilmember Quan, Councilmember Reid and President of the Council De La Fuente The following individual(s) spoke under this item: - Sanjiv Handa View Report.pdf 20 Subject: Shepherd Canyon Park Parking Lot Project From: Community and Economic Development Agency Recommendation: Adopt A Resolution Authorizing The City Administrator Or His Designee To 1) Waive Advertising And Authorize Direct Solicitation Of Competitive Bids For The Shepherd Canyon Park Parking Lot Project (B246741); And 2) Award A Construction Contract To The Lowest Responsive, Responsible Bidder For The Shepherd Canyon Park Parking Lot Project (B246741) In An Amount Not-To-Exceed $110,000.00 Without Returning To Council 07-1602 Play Video A motion was made by Councilmember Quan, seconded by Member Chang, that this matter be Adopted.
